Study Summary
This study will evaluate the efficacy and safety of CBP-307 in subjects with moderate to severe ulcerative colitis (UC).
Interventions
- DRUG Double-Blind 0.2mg CBP-307
- DRUG Double-Blind Placebo
- DRUG Open-label CBP-307
- DRUG Double-Blind 0.1mg CBP-307
Trial Details
| Field | Value |
|---|---|
| Enrollment Target | 145 participants |
| Start Date | 2019-02-27 |
| Est. Completion | 2022-11-10 |
| Phase | Phase 2 |
